This alert fires when the Tailcap CLI — our internal tool for live log tailing — holds a streaming session open for more than 30 minutes without consuming data. Stalled sessions pin connections on the Loggerel gateway and can exhaust the per-tenant socket budget, degrading tailing for everyone in that shard. First response: identify the stalled session, confirm the owning user is idle, and terminate it via the admin subcommand. Diagnostic queries, termination steps, and known false positives are documented on the internal page here.

runbook for tagug-hafog: https://jira.lumiclabs.internal/projects/pages/pages/9773c0d8

Subject: Key rotation — seat-map renderer. For this week's sync: we rotated the credential the Orpheum seat-map renderer uses to call the internal Stagecraft layout service. The old key stops working Friday at noon. All renderer instances in the Pellam cluster have been updated; anyone running a local copy needs to update manually. The new key for the Stagecraft service is below.

API key for taduf-yahif: qvz11-nMDtAWg6H2u

Spare hardware at Dunmoor House lives in room 3C, just past the kitchenette. Grab what you need — keyboards, mice, cables — but jot it on the sheet by the door so Ops at Kestrelline can keep stock honest. Laptops need a ticket first, sorry. The door's on a keypad, not your badge. The code you'll need is below.

door code, bafog-kawip: bdg-HQ-8

**Canary gating basics**

When Fernhollow ships a release, the Larkspur canary gate holds rollout at 5% until error rate, latency, and crash-free sessions all pass for 30 minutes. Support can see gate status but cannot override it; only the on-call release engineer can. The current gate thresholds and override policy are documented here.

wiki page, kahog-bajop: https://gitlab.xolmarlabs.example/build/pipeline/repo/projects/pipeline/merge_requests/job/4619e09e18550414d853714c

Action item (PM-2291, GreenTick scheduler outage): Support must stop manually re-running missed watering jobs. Manual reruns double-dose zones and caused the Larkmoor greenhouse flooding ticket spike. Instead, flag affected schedules and let the backfill worker reconcile. Owner: Pilvi, due next sprint. Full triage steps for customer reports are documented on the internal page below.

wiki page, hawep-fajop: https://jira.tolvaqsys.internal/projects/projects/pages/pages